Our verdict is Likely benign. The variant received -4 ACMG points: 0P and 4B. BP4_ModerateBP6_Moderate
The NM_182632.3(SLC6A18):c.220G>A(p.Val74Ile)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000107 in 1,612,994 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 17/22 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Likely benign (★).
